JOB SUMMARY:

Responsible for serving as a role model, leader, consultant, collaborator, educator, and clinician within a specialty area.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Associates’ Degree in Nursing required. BSN required within 4 years of hire.
  • Currently licensed to practice as a registered nurse by the State of employment.
  • One (1) year of RN experience or two (2) years of LPN experience
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) required.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:

Certification in a specialty area preferred

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S:

Able to stand, walk and sit frequently.

Able to lift/carry 0-10 lbs frequently; 11-50 lbs occasionally.

Able to push/pull 0-20 lbs frequently; 21-75 lbs occasionally.

Able to reach constantly.

Able to use hands for simple/firm grasping.
